What Is a Freight Broker?

Put simply; freight brokers are the middleman between shippers and carriers. Their main objective is to match carriers and shippers in logistical alignment. Shipping brokers will assign shippers to carriers that meet their transportation needs while also ensuring shippers meet the carrier requirements, rules, and regulations. Working with a freight broker will provide you access to discounted rates, proper documentation and paperwork, shipment tracking, pick-up and delivery arrangements, and other logistics services. While freight brokers do not own specialized equipment, trucks, or transportation equipment, they have industry contacts, carrier relationships, advanced technology, and logistics expertise. For these reasons, you can count on freight brokers to coordinate efficient, timely, and cost-effective shipments on your behalf. 

A freight broker is a bonded and DOT– (Department of Transportation) licensed agency that secures freight shipping services from freight carriers on behalf of businesses and individuals. Typical clients include manufacturers, wholesalers, retailers, and distributors intending to transport raw materials, finished products, and perishable cargo. Typical freight brokerage tasks include:

  • Developing a network of top carriers that provide discounted rates for the freight broker’s customers
  • Finding the carrier for each shipment that offers the best combination of freight rates and services
  • Booking the shipment on behalf of the customer (the shipper)
  • Paying the carrier for the booking
  • Receiving the shipper’s payment directly
  • Addressing all of the shipper’s questions and concerns
  • Preparing all the paperwork—Terms & Conditions, Bill of Lading (BOL), and shipping labels—and emailing it to the shipper
  • Providing a way for the shipper to track their shipment
  • Addressing the shipper’s issues if there are any problems with the shipment

Can a Freight Broker Also Be a 3PL? 

The answer is yes! Freight brokers can also act as 3PLs; some overlap despite distinct differences in services offered. To be clear, Freight brokers focus on transportation between shippers and carriers while handling services like load booking, tracking, and documentation. Moreover, 3PLs provide a more comprehensive range of services than the standard freight broker. 

Beyond transportation logistics, 3PLs also offer warehousing, inventory control, order fulfillment, and distribution. In some instances, logistics brokers may offer 3PL services and their own to provide more comprehensive logistics services. FreightCenter is both a freight broker and a 3PL. A 3PL can take on the role of a shipping department for the customer. In addition to providing the services of a freight broker, the 3PL will work with a business to establish a logistics strategy and tactics that will save the business time and money.

Flatbed Trucking:

Use flatbed trucks for oversized or unusually shaped shipments.

Intermodal Transportation:

Combine multiple modes of transportation, such as trucking and rail, for efficient and cost-effective shipping.

Rail Freight:

Transport shipments via rail for long-distance shipments.

Ocean Freight:

Shipments in containers on cargo ships for international transport.

Air Freight:

Opt for air transportation when time-sensitive delivery of shipments is required.

Cross-Border Trucking:

Arrange for trucking services to transport packages across international borders.

Heavy Haul Trucking:

Engage specialized heavy haul trucking services for oversized or cumbersome packages.

Freight Broker FAQ

 

Q. What is a freight broker? 

A. A freight broker is a middleman between shippers and carriers who facilitates the transportation of freight or parcels. They match shippers with carriers, ensuring logistical alignment and compliance with transportation requirements.

Q. What does a freight broker do?

A. Freight brokers connect shippers with carriers, handle logistics, and coordinate efficient, timely, and cost-effective shipments. They develop a network of carriers, find the best combination of rates and services for each shipment, handle bookings and payments, address customer questions and concerns, prepare paperwork, and provide shipment tracking.

Q. How does a freight broker save businesses money? 

A. Freight brokers have established relationships with a network of dependable carriers, which allows them to secure substantially discounted freight rates. By sharing these discounts with customers, freight brokers enable businesses to meet their shipping needs while saving up to 95% compared to booking directly with carriers.

Q. What are the benefits of working with a freight broker?

A. Working with a freight broker provides access to discounted rates, proper documentation and paperwork, shipment tracking, pick-up and delivery arrangements, and other logistics services. Freight brokers have industry contacts, carrier relationships, advanced technology, and logistics expertise, ensuring efficient and cost-effective shipments on behalf of businesses.

Q. Can a freight broker also be a 3PL (Third Party Logistics)? 

A. Yes, a freight broker can also act as a 3PL. While freight brokers focus on transportation between shippers and carriers, handling services like load booking, tracking, and documentation, 3PLs offer a more comprehensive range of services, including warehousing, inventory control, order fulfillment, and distribution. Some freight brokers, like FreightCenter, offer both freight brokerage and 3PL services.

Q. What additional services do 3PLs offer compared to freight brokers? 

A. In addition to transportation logistics, 3PLs provide services such as warehousing, inventory management, order fulfillment, and distribution. They work with businesses to establish comprehensive logistics strategies, saving time and money throughout the supply chain process.

Q. How do freight brokers secure discounted rates from carriers? 

A. Freight brokers maintain relationships with a network of carriers and leverage their shipment volume to negotiate discounted rates. Due to their extensive carrier network, freight brokers like FreightCenter can select the carrier with the most competitive rates and pass on the savings to their customers.
